Experience all Asheville's charm when you stay at this luxury hotel, just miles from downtown, offering the perfect combination of convenience, comfort and sustainability right in Western North Carolina's elegant Biltmore Park Town Square.
The 1900 Inn on Montford offers a unique and relaxing stay in historic Asheville, combining Arts and Crafts style architecture with luxurious amenities and thoughtful design. Guests can enjoy pet-friendly suites, plush accommodations and cozy common areas for reading, socializing or unwinding. The inn is perfectly situated for exploring the local culture, while also serving as a charming venue for intimate events such as weddings and anniversaries. Designed by renowned architect Richard Sharp Smith, the inn features elegant antiques and luxurious guest rooms with modern amenities, providing a restorative experience for guests to recharge before exploring the area or enjoying the inn's picturesque gardens and front porch.